Microclimate drives demographic compensation in a narrow endemic tropical species

open access: yesNew Phytologist, Volume 250, Issue 1, Page 166-180, April 2026.
Summary Demographic compensation occurs when reductions in some vital rates are offset by increases in others, allowing populations to maintain similar performance across varying environments. This mechanism may help explain species' ecological distributions and range limits, yet its role at microenvironmental scales remains poorly understood.

How state transitions balance photosynthetic electron transport in plants – a quantitative study

open access: yesNew Phytologist, Volume 250, Issue 1, Page 209-229, April 2026.
Summary In plants, the process of state transition regulates the allocation of sunlight energy between Photosystem II (PSII) and PSI. However, the implications of state transitions for harmonizing electron transport rates between photosystems, and a full quantitative picture of this process, remain underexplored.
